Images: Police, IAC face off at anti-corruption march

Aug 26, 2012   (9 images)

A protest by India Against Corruption activists this morning, in which they attempted to 'gherao' the residences of Prime Minister Manmohan Singh, Congress President Sonia Gandhi and BJP President Nitin Gadkari, saw plenty of drama. Police used tear gas, water cannons and lathicharges to disperse the protestors. Kejriwal hit out at the action later, saying the use of force to disperse a peaceful protest was disproportionate and a ploy by the BJP and Congress who were looting the nation. These are some images of protestors trying to navigate police barricades near the residence of Sonia Gandhi at 10 Janpath.
